Kyleanthony
kyle-AN-thuh-nee
Kyleanthony is a boy’s name of English origin, meaning “A compound name, combining 'Kyle' with 'Anthony'. Kyle means 'narrow' or 'channel'; Anthony means 'priceless'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1993.
What Kyleanthony Means
“A compound name, combining 'Kyle' with 'Anthony'. Kyle means 'narrow' or 'channel'; Anthony means 'priceless'.”
The Story of Kyleanthony
A name forged in the 1990s, it unites a channel of strength with the priceless value of a cherished soul.
Kyleanthony is a robust compound name, first recorded in the 1990s. It marries the Scottish 'Kyle', suggesting a narrow pass or channel, with the Latin 'Anthony', meaning priceless. This fusion speaks to a determined spirit navigating a valuable course.
